I was brought to this place at Holland Village that opened not long ago. This place is opened by the owners of 3 Inch Sin, famed for their molten lava cake (and of course, they do sell it here!). And since its on a weekday, they have a 1-to-1 opening promotion for their sandwiches.

The milk in the Flat White was thick enough.

The Long Black was strong enough too.

The Spam Frites is great to snack on. Savoury and slightly crisp, while not being too salty at the same time.

The Turkey Breast Sandwich had smoked turkey breast, mozzarella cheese, cranberry sauce and avocado slices placed on a wholemeal panini serves with chips. This tasted full of flavour.

The Craft is their signature sandwich, consisting of maple-candied bacon and green apple slaw placed in between 2 waffles served with chips. The waffles were crisp but slightly tasteless. The bacon and the coleslaw are not bad though.
